## Runbook: Fabrikit test-data factory

For the security review: Fabrikit is the library our teams use to generate synthetic records for integration tests in the Oakmere platform. It never reads production data; all values come from deterministic generators seeded per test run. The main risk surface is the optional persistence mode, which writes fixtures to a shared staging bucket — confirm that this mode is disabled outside CI. Generation behavior, persistence mode, and seed handling are all driven by the configuration values below.

settings of fahag-haduf:
[ulaox]
port = 8443
region = south-2
host = ulaox.lumiccorp.internal
timeout_ms = 500
retries = 8

During the incident, Fernwheel's elevated latency caused our worker pool in Marlowe to exhaust connections, cascading into checkout failures. The breaker should trip after five consecutive timeouts, hold open for 60 seconds, and serve cached prices during that window. Configuration lives in the gateway service; default thresholds need review before rollout. Acceptance criteria, rollout plan, and test scenarios are captured on the design page here.

operations page: https://confluence.lumicsys.internal/projects/display/projects/display

☐ Studio orientation — take the new starter to the Pinefold training studio (Level 3, past the kitchenette). Show them the booking sheet, the camera cart, and where to return lapel mics. Studio door stays locked between sessions. They'll need the keypad code below to get in.

door code, tagug-yafof: bdg-OSVVCL-72724422

Memo to the Board — Legacy Pricing

Quick one: we're moving ahead with the price increase for legacy Copperline customers — 8% at renewal, grandfathered rates end after this cycle. Yes, some will grumble; churn modelling from the Ashgrave cohort suggests we lose under 3% and net revenue still climbs nicely. Comms go out in phases so support isn't swamped. Rollout starts next quarter. The reasoning ties into the item below.

confidential, kahog-bawif: The northern region missed its Pramir quota by 20.0 percent last quarter. Casaxek Freight plans to lower the Fraion list price by 41.5 percent in December. The finance team signed off on a budget of $236.4 million for Project Druius. The renewal with Fenysix Partners closes at $91.3 million a year, 2.1 percent below the last contract.